Tan is one of those colors that quietly does a lot of work. It adds warmth, softens a space, and somehow makes a living room feel more inviting without demanding all the attention. 🤎
From tailored spaces with classic wall molding to relaxed rooms layered with natural textures, tan works beautifully across a wide range of styles. It pairs effortlessly with cream, wood, black accents, and earthy finishes.
If your living room feels a little flat or you're simply looking for fresh decorating inspiration, these tan living room ideas offer plenty of practical ways to create a space that feels polished, comfortable, and easy to live in.

1. Elegant Tan and Cream Living Room with Classic Wall Molding
This living room pairs soft tan wall tones with creamy boucle seating and warm wood furnishings for a timeless look. Decorative wall molding, traditional sconces, and layered accessories create architectural interest while keeping the palette light and welcoming.
2. Light Tan Living Room with European-Inspired Styling
Tall windows, soft tan drapery, and neutral furnishings give this space an airy, refined character. The combination of cream upholstery, black accents, and curated coffee table styling creates balance while allowing natural light to remain the focal point.
3. Warm Tan Living Room with Illuminated Built-Ins
Soft tan walls and recessed shelving with warm lighting add depth and visual warmth to this inviting living room. Plush cream seating, textured cushions, and a tufted ottoman contribute to a comfortable yet polished design.
4. Sophisticated Greige and Tan Living Room Design
A restrained tan and greige palette creates a polished atmosphere in this elegant space. The oversized sectional, tailored wall paneling, and statement mirror work together to create a cohesive design that feels both refined and comfortable.
5. Tan Coastal Living Room with Natural Texture Accents
Rich layers of tan, cream, and warm wood tones bring depth to this relaxed living room. Woven textures, patterned upholstery, and botanical elements create a collected appearance inspired by coastal and tropical influences.
6. Modern Tan Living Room with Black Contrast Details
This living room demonstrates how tan tones can feel contemporary when paired with black accents. Crisp wall paneling, sculptural lighting, and clean-lined furniture create a balanced composition with strong visual contrast.
7. Rustic Tan Living Room with Arched Windows
Large arched windows flood this room with natural light, highlighting the warm tan furnishings and natural wood finishes. The combination of earthy textures, soft fabrics, and organic accessories creates an inviting gathering space.
8. Moody Tan Living Room with Vintage-Inspired Decor
Soft tan upholstery and muted earth tones create a comfortable setting with a layered, collected feel. Vintage-inspired accessories, weathered wood furniture, and dried floral arrangements add character without overwhelming the palette.
9. Contemporary Tan Living Room with Layered Neutral Styling
This space combines tan walls, cream seating, and dark accent furniture to create visual balance. Decorative vases, greenery, and mixed textures bring dimension while maintaining a cohesive neutral palette.
10. Tan and Espresso Living Room with Statement Seating
Deep espresso-toned chairs provide contrast against creamy sofas and soft tan finishes. The layered textures, oversized greenery, and streamlined furnishings create a welcoming space with a modern organic aesthetic.
11. Bright Tan Living Room with Soft Contemporary Appeal
Light tan accents, cream upholstery, and subtle blush seating create a fresh and inviting atmosphere. Large windows, simple styling, and a muted area rug help the room feel open, bright, and effortlessly coordinated.
12. Tan and Gray Living Room with Natural Wood Details
A mix of warm tan accents and soft gray upholstery creates a balanced and approachable design. Natural wood finishes, layered textiles, and carefully selected accessories add warmth while maintaining a clean aesthetic.
13. Modern Farmhouse Tan Living Room with Leather Sofa
The warm tan leather sofa serves as the centerpiece of this relaxed living room. Light walls, wood furnishings, and soft neutral textiles create contrast while adding texture and visual warmth throughout the space.
14. Soft Tan Family Room with Cozy Sectional Seating
This family-friendly space features a large cream sectional paired with subtle tan accents and warm wood flooring. A curated gallery wall adds personality while maintaining the room's light and cohesive appearance.
15. Neutral Tan Living Room with Seasonal Decor
Warm tan curtains, soft furnishings, and natural textures create a comfortable backdrop for seasonal decorating. The neutral palette allows festive accents to blend seamlessly into the overall design without disrupting the room's balanced aesthetic.
16. Classic Tan Living Room with Traditional Leather Seating
Rich tan leather upholstery introduces warmth and character to this timeless living room. Layered throw pillows, soft textiles, and understated artwork contribute to a comfortable setting that feels established and welcoming.
